ETYMOLOGY OF THE WORD SÍTĂ

sítă (-te), s. f. – Ciur, dîrmon. – Mr. sită. Sl. (bg., sb., cr., slov., pol., rus.) sito (Miklosich, Slaw. Elem., 46; Cihac, II, 345; Meyer, Neugr. St., II, 58; Densusianu, Rom., XXXIII, 286; Conev 64), cf. ngr. σίτα, calabr. sita.Der. sitar, s. m. (meseriaș care face site), cf. sb., cr., slov. sitar; sitișcă, s. f. (strecurătoare).

SÍTĂ ~e f. 1) Unealtă de cernut formată dintr-o rețea de fire (metalice sau textile) ori dintr-o tablă perforată și fixată într-un cadru (de obicei circular). ◊ A ploua ca prin ~ a ploua mărunt și des; a bura. A vedea (sau a zări) ca prin ~ a vedea neclar, ca prin ceață. A trece (pe cineva sau ceva) prin ~ a examina amănunțit și în mod critic (pe cineva sau ceva). ~a nouă șade-n cui ceea ce este nou este prețuit într-un mod deosebit. 2) rar Rețea de sârmă (sau de alt material) cu ochiuri mărunte, pusă la ferestre.
